A clear and focused guide to creating useful user experience
documentation
As web sites and applications become richer and more complex,
the user experience (UX) becomes critical to their success. This
indispensible and full-color book provides practical guidance on
this growing field and shares valuable UX advice that you can put
into practice immediately on your own projects. The authors examine
why UX is gaining so much interest from web designers, graduates,
and career changers and looks at the new UX tools and ideas that
can help you do your job better. In addition, you'll benefit from
the unique insight the authors provide from their experiences of
working with some of the world's best-known companies, learning how
to take ideas from business requirements, user research, and
documentation to create and develop your UX vision.Explains how to
create documentation that clearly communicates the vision for the
UX design and the blueprint for how it's going to be
developedProvides practical guidance that you can put to work right
away on their own projectsLooks at the new UX tools and ideas that
are born every day, aimed at helping you do your job better and
more efficientlyCovers a variety of topics including user journeys,
task models, funnel diagrams, content audits, sitemaps, wireframes,
interactive prototypes, and more
"Communicating the User Experience" is an ideal resource for
getting started with creating UX documentation.
